组合逻辑函数简介
“组合”一词来自数学。在数学中,组合是一个无序集合,这是一种正式的方式,表示没有人关心项目的顺序。大多数游戏都是这样工作的,如果你一次掷一个骰子,得到一个 2,然后是一个 3,那就是就像您掷出 3 后掷出 2 一样。使用组合逻辑,无论输入更改的顺序如何,电路都会产生相同的输出。
有些电路取决于输入何时发生变化,这些电路称为时序逻辑。尽管您不会在章节标题中找到“顺序逻辑”一词,但接下来的几章将讨论顺序逻辑。
实际电路将混合使用组合逻辑和时序逻辑,时序逻辑确保一切都按顺序发生,而组合逻辑执行算术、逻辑或转换等功能。
您已经使用了组合电路。前面讨论的每个逻辑门都是一个组合逻辑函数。如果我们以不同的顺序提供输入,让我们看看两个与非门是如何工作的。
我们从两个输入都为 0 开始。
然后我们将一个输入设为高电平。
然后我们将另一个输入设置为高。
因此,与非门不关心输入的顺序,您会发现与到目前为止涵盖的所有其他门(AND、XOR、OR、NOR、XNOR 和 NOT)相同的行为。
相关工作表:
- 布尔代数工作表
工业技术